The second one on the block is a fabulous Enicar Sherpa Graph mark II I've picked up from a local collector. It wasn't running that well, so I had it serviced immediately, and now the valjoux 72 runs like a champ! As far as I'm aware, it is 100% original (down to the hands!). I have no idea if the case has been polished but I do not think so: although the markings on the caseback are difficult to read (I suspect it's mostly due to wear-induced friction), the case is beefy and .
The case is great.
The things to know = tip of the hour hand shows a little rust, the inner bezel is chipped towards 12 o'clock, and there is a small mark on the dial towards 2 o'clock.
